【CSS堆叠上下文是什么?有什么作用?】教程文章相关的互联网学习教程文章

CSS中BFC(块级格式化上下文)的作用介绍【图】

本篇文章给大家带来的内容是关于CSS中BFC(块级格式化上下文)的作用介绍,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。定义BFC全称为block formatting context,意为块级格式化上下文,是Web页面中盒模型布局的css渲染模式。可能上面的解释看了有点懵逼,通俗的说BFC指的的是一块区域的布局,这个区域的布局有一个显著特点:这个区域内的子元素无论使用何种布局、何种样式都不会影响外部的元素。BFC比较常见的...

CSS堆叠上下文是什么?有什么作用?【图】

本篇文章给大家带来的内容是关于CSS堆叠上下文是什么?有什么作用?有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。CSS 堆叠上下文是啥?我们有一个基本样式的div,样式如下:div{width: 200px;height: 200px;border:10px solid red;padding:15px;margin:12px; }效果如下:这边有个问题是: border 和 background是什么关系 ?这边有两个选项:平行的border 更靠近用户background 更靠近用户你们会选择哪个呢?其...

什么是块级格式化上下文?创建块级格式化上下文的作用(附代码)

(Block formatting context)直译为"块级格式化上下文"。它是一个独立的渲染区域,只有Block-level box参与, 它规定了内部的Block-level Box如何布局,并且与这个区域外部毫不相干。那么,如何来创建块级格式化上下文以及格式化上下文的作用是什么?接下来的这篇文章给大家分享一下关于块级格式化上下文的内容。我们常说的文档流其实分为==定位流、浮动流和普通流==三种。而普通流其实就是指BFC中的FC。FC是formatting context的首...

css布局中格式化上下文(FC)类型有哪些?格式化上下文(FC)的类型介绍

什么是格式化上下文(FC)?格式化上下文(Formatting Context),指页面中一个渲染区域,拥有一套渲染规则,它决定了其子元素如何定位,以及与其他元素的相互关系和作用,那么css布局中格式化上下文有哪些呢?下面这篇文章给大家介绍了几种格式化上下文的类型。块级格式上下文(BFC):什么是BFC?Block Formatting Context,块级格式化上下文,一个独立的块级渲染区域,该区域拥有一套渲染规则来约束块级盒子的布局,且与区域外部无关...

如何理解BFC-块格式化上下文(图文)【图】

本篇文章分享给大家的内容是关于如何理解BFC-块格式化上下文(图文),内容很详细,接下来我们就来看看具体的内容,希望可以帮助到大家。BFC概念BFC(block formatting context)块格式化上下文, 是Web页面块级元素布局及浮动元素彼此交互的区域。BFC是一个独立的布局环境,(实际页面渲染时是不可见的),由BFC构建的区域其内部元素的布局是不受外界的影响的,利用这个特性可用来消除浮动元素对其非浮动的兄弟元素和其子元素带来...

css块级格式化上下文BFC

这篇文章主要介绍了关于css块级格式化上下文BFC,有着一定的参考价值,现在分享给大家,有需要的朋友可以参考一下BFC渲染区域 这个区域由某个HTML元素创建,以下元素会在其内部创建BFC区域 1.根元素 2.浮动和绝对定位元素 3.overflow不等于visible的块盒创建BFC的作用应用于它的子元素 独立的不同BFC区域,他们进行渲染时互不干扰 创建BFC的元素,隔绝了它内部和外部的联系,内部的渲染不会影响...

css上下文选择器

家族: 祖宗,父辈,兄弟同辈关系 1.祖先元素: 包括多级后代的元素; 2.父级元素: 仅包括一级子元素的元素; 3.相邻元素: 拥有同一个父级的元素;1.后代选择器:先找到祖先元素,再选择它下面的所有指定后代元素 语法: 祖先与目标之间用空格分开,可以有多级,用多个空格区隔 格式: 祖先 目标 {声明}2.子选择器:先找到父级元素,再选择他下面所有直接后代元素 语法: 父级 > 目标元素 {样式声明}3.相邻选择器: 先确定同胞元素的起始点,选择...

CSS理解块级格式上下文BFC【图】

1.BFC 定义BFC(Block formatting context)直译为"块级格式化上下文"。它是一个独立的渲染区域,只有Block-level box(块级元素)参与, 它规定了内部的Block-level Box如何布局,并且与这个区域外部毫不相干.通俗地来说:创建了 BFC的元素就是一个独立的盒子,里面的子元素不会在布局上影响外面的元素(里面怎么布局都不会影响外部),BFC任然属于文档中的普通流2.BFC的生成:知道了BFC怎么触发BFC满足以下条件之一都可以触发BFC,...

如何理解CSS布局和块级格式上下文_CSS教程_CSS_网页制作【图】

这篇文章主要介绍了如何理解 CSS 布局和块级格式上下文的相关资料,小编觉得挺不错的,现在分享给大家,有CSS源码,也给大家做个参考。对CSS感兴趣的小伙伴们一起跟随小编过来看看吧BFC 的概念始于 CSS2,是个蛮古老的 CSS 话题了,网上也到处能搜到 BFC 的介绍,但是都不够简洁。本文系翻译自 Rachel Andrew 女士的博文Understanding CSS Layout And The Block Formatting Context ,内容足够简洁明了。本文的目的是介绍一些概念,...

层叠顺序与堆栈上下文知多少【图】

层叠顺序(stacking level)与堆栈上下文(stacking context)知多少?  z-index 看上去其实很简单,根据 z-index 的高低决定层叠的优先级,实则深入进去,会发现内有乾坤。  看看下面这题,定义两个 p A 和 B,被包括在同一个父 p 标签下。HTML结构如下:<p class="container"><p class="inline-block">#pA display:inline-block</p><p class="float"> #pB float:left</p> </p>  它们的 CSS 定义如下:.container{position:relat...

CSS层叠顺序与堆栈上下文的详细介绍【图】

解题不考虑兼容性,题目天马行空,想到什么说什么,如果解题中有你感觉到生僻的 CSS 属性,赶紧去补习一下吧。不断更新,不断更新,不断更新,重要的事情说三遍。3、层叠顺序(stacking level)与堆栈上下文(stacking context)知多少?z-index 看上去其实很简单,根据 z-index 的高低决定层叠的优先级,实则深入进去,会发现内有乾坤。看看下面这题,定义两个 p A 和 B,被包括在同一个父 p 标签下。HTML结构如下:<p class="con...

一篇通俗易懂的CSS层叠顺序与层叠上下文研究【图】

层叠顺序和层叠上下文是两个概念,但它们又有着密不可分的关系,层叠顺序很简单^_^,认真思考即可,而堆栈上下文更是不值一提,我只需要迁根红线你就懂了,所有说,都太简单。第一段说难懂,主要是有了这篇文章,才化解位移。废话少说,看剑。在考虑到两个元素可能重合的情况下,W3C提出了层叠这个概念,层叠是指如何去层叠另一个元素,比如两个元素重合的时候应该让谁在前面,谁在后面。那它们的规则又是什么?先来试水。层叠顺序...

CSS堆叠上下文是什么?有什么作用?【代码】【图】

本篇文章给大家带来的内容是关于CSS堆叠上下文是什么?有什么作用?有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。CSS 堆叠上下文是啥?我们有一个基本样式的div,样式如下:div{width: 200px;height: 200px;border:10px solid red;padding:15px;margin:12px; }效果如下:这边有个问题是: border 和 background是什么关系 ?这边有两个选项:平行的border 更靠近用户background 更靠近用户你们会选择哪个呢?其...

CSS中BFC(块级格式化上下文)的作用介绍【代码】【图】

本篇文章给大家带来的内容是关于CSS中BFC(块级格式化上下文)的作用介绍,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。定义BFC全称为block formatting context,意为块级格式化上下文,是Web页面中盒模型布局的css渲染模式。可能上面的解释看了有点懵逼,通俗的说BFC指的的是一块区域的布局,这个区域的布局有一个显著特点:这个区域内的子元素无论使用何种布局、何种样式都不会影响外部的元素。BFC比较常见的...